Leader Of The PackThe Shangri- Las

Rock ’n’ roll, born in America in the 1950s, evolved even further as the 1960s began.
Emerging in that era, the Shangri-Las’ songs are known as prime examples of the “teenage tragedy” genre depicting adolescent heartbreak.
Released in 1964, this track tells the story of a girl who falls in love with a bad boy, vividly capturing the youth culture and rebellious spirit of the time.
Its dramatic sound production—replete with sound effects like engine revs and crash noises—is equally striking.
In 2004, it was included in Rolling Stone’s ‘500 Greatest Songs of All Time,’ and it has been featured in various works, including the 1990 film Goodfellas.
It’s a must-listen not only for teens in the thick of their rebellious years, but also for adults nostalgic for their own youth.
Life is hardThe Twelve Bar Bluesband

Hailing from the Netherlands, The Twelve Bar Bluesband is a blues band known for its music style rooted in traditional 12-bar blues.
Formed in 2005, they were active for ten years until 2015, then reunited in 2022.
Their notable works include the 2006 album “The Blues Has Got Me” and 2012’s “Life Is Hard,” capturing audiences with a distinctive style that honors blues traditions.
In January 2023, they released their first live album since reuniting, and they also performed internationally that same year, including at Omaha’s Playing With Fire Festival.

LuvTory Lanez

Tory Lanez, hailing from Canada, is a talented artist who moves fluidly between R&B and hip-hop.
He made his major debut in 2016 with his flagship album “I Told You,” achieving the remarkable feat of landing a track from the album at No.
19 on the Billboard Hot 100.
His prowess also earned him a Grammy nomination in 2017, and in the same year he won the Juno Award for Breakthrough Artist of the Year.
He coined his own style “Swavey,” blending genre-defying musicality with masterful use of Auto-Tune, weaving together a velvety singing voice and powerful rap.
In 2014, he founded his own label, One Umbrella, and has been active as a music producer as well.
He’s highly recommended for music fans exploring crossover sounds between R&B and hip-hop.
LGLGTrippie Redd

The American rapper Trippie Redd’s song released in August 2024 is an anthem packed with his signature sound and lyrics.
It features a powerful beat that fuses elements of hip-hop and rap, and its confident lyrics contrast success with the dangers of the underworld.
There are also unique expressions, such as using Star Wars characters as metaphors.
Born in 1999 and hailing from Ohio, Trippie Redd rose to prominence in the music industry at a young age and has produced multiple hit tracks.
This song, as part of his musical evolution, portrays the contrast between street life and glamorous success.
